How does SignalSnitch grade $CLSK calls?
SignalSnitch captures every public call on $CLSK from tracked traders, then follows the price for 7 days. A hit means the price reached the target before the stop inside 7 days; calls that reached neither are left out. The target is set from how much $CLSK usually moves, so it is not the same number on every ticker. The full grading method is published openly.
